On $2$-closed abelian permutation groups
Abstract
A permutation group $G\le\operatorname{Sym}(\Omega)$ is said to be $2$-closed if no group $H$ such that $G<H\le\operatorname{Sym}(\Omega)$ has the same orbits on $\Omega\times\Omega$ as $G$. A simple and efficient inductive criterion for the $2$-closedness is established for abelian permutation groups with cyclic transitive constituents.
